Circle O is shown. Line segments A C and B D are diameters. The measure of arc A B is (3 x minus 70) degrees and the measure of arc D C is (x + 10) degrees. What is mArc B C? 50° 80° 100° 130° In circle O, AC and BD are diameters. In circle O, AC and BD are diameters.

Answer:

Option (4)

Step-by-step explanation:

From the given circle O,

AC and BD are the diameters intersecting at point O.

∠AOB ≅ ∠COD [Vertical angles]

Therefore, length of intercepted arcs by these central angles will be same.

[tex]m(\widehat{AB})=m(\widehat{CD})[/tex]

(3x - 70) = (x + 10)

3x - x = 70 + 10

2x = 80

x = 40

Since, [tex]m(\widehat{AB})+m(\widehat{BC})=180[/tex] [Since AC is a diameter]

(3x - 70) + [tex]m(\widehat{BC})[/tex] = 180°

3(40) - 70 + [tex]m(\widehat{BC})[/tex] = 180°

[tex]m(\widehat{BC})[/tex] = 180° - 50°

           = 130°

Therefore, Option (4) will be the correct option.
